Disclosures on Booking Pages

Public booking pages for financial advisors often require disclosure language to meet regulatory and compliance requirements. Because a scheduling page can be considered a form of marketing or client communication, regulators such as the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ission and Financial Industry Regulatory Authority may require advisors to clearly identify their firm, include appropriate disclaimers, […]
